<abstract abstract-type="short" xml:lang="en"><p><![CDATA[Abstract: Some studies focus on the analysis of the effect of mineral fertilization on variables associated with tree growth in productive plantations. They mainly analyze the short-term response to fertilization. The aim of this research is therefore to analyze the long-term response to mineral fertilization, applied fractionally over the first five years of the establishment of a Pinus caribaea plantation in Viñales, Pinar del Río, Cuba. The effect on growth, in diameter and height, was examined using a randomized block design. Seven treatments were established, according to the doses and application regime of NPK, as well as a control, with no fertilizer. These variables were measured at different ages, in 288 trees over 41 years and the growth functions were estimated using a multilevel regression for the entire period and in two separate stages. The analysis of the coefficients for the obtained growing curves showed that, in the period from 2 to 41 years, the diameter and height for individual trees were, on average, superior to those of the control, in treatments of 600 g, 800 g and 1000 g of Nitrogen, Phosphorus and Potassium (NPK) per tree. Treatment with application of a single dose of 300 g of Nitrogen, Phosphorus and Potassium (NPK) tree-1 produced lower values of diameter and height than those of the control. The two-stage study demonstrated that, from 33 to 41 years, homogeneity in height was achieved among treatments, except for the treatment with 300 g of (NPK) tree-1, which presented lower heights relative to those of the control.]]></p></abstract>
